Supreme Engineering SUPREMEENG FY26 Audited Results Resubmission
Supreme Engineering has resubmitted its audited financial results for FY26 to the stock exchanges. This step is necessary because the original report contained errors that have now been rectified. The company has filed a revised set of documents to ensure full compliance with regulatory standards. This process is a standard part of corporate governance and does not necessarily indicate a financial problem. The resubmission is a procedural update designed to provide accurate and transparent information to all stakeholders.
For investors, this news is a neutral administrative update rather than a market-moving event. It confirms the company is actively managing its reporting obligations.
